如何编写高效的AP测试用例?5个技巧助你提升软件质量

AP测试用例编写技巧:提升软件质量的5大关键

在软件开发过程中,ap测试用例的编写对于确保产品质量至关重要。高效的ap测试用例不仅能够全面覆盖功能点,还能够提高测试效率,降低缺陷漏检率。本文将为您详细介绍如何编写高效的ap测试用例,以及5个可以显著提升软件质量的技巧。

 

理解AP测试用例的重要性

AP(Acceptance Process)测试用例是验收测试中的重要环节,它直接关系到软件是否能够满足用户需求和业务目标。编写高质量的ap测试用例可以帮助开发团队在项目早期发现潜在问题,减少后期修改成本,提高整体软件质量。

有效的ap测试用例应该具备以下特点:清晰明确、可重复执行、覆盖全面、易于维护。只有符合这些标准的测试用例,才能真正发挥其价值,为软件质量保驾护航。

 

技巧一:明确测试目标和范围

编写ap测试用例的第一步是明确测试目标和范围。这需要深入理解项目需求和用户期望,确定哪些功能点和业务流程需要重点测试。通过与产品经理、开发人员和最终用户沟通,可以获得更全面的信息,从而制定出覆盖面广、重点突出的测试计划。

在确定测试范围时,可以采用以下方法:

1. 分析需求文档和用户故事
2. 绘制功能流程图
3. 识别高风险和关键业务流程
4. 考虑不同用户角色和使用场景

通过这些步骤,可以确保ap测试用例涵盖了所有重要的功能点和业务流程,为后续的测试执行奠定坚实基础。

 

技巧二:设计详细且可执行的测试步骤

一个优秀的ap测试用例应该包含详细且可执行的测试步骤。每个步骤都应该清晰描述操作流程,并明确预期结果。这不仅有助于测试人员准确执行测试,也便于其他团队成员理解和复现问题。

设计测试步骤时,可以遵循以下原则:

1. 使用简洁明了的语言
2. 按照逻辑顺序排列步骤
3. 明确每个步骤的输入和预期输出
4. 包含必要的前置条件和数据准备
5. 考虑正常流程和异常情况

通过采用这些原则,可以确保ap测试用例的可执行性和可重复性,提高测试效率和准确性。

 

技巧三:关注边界条件和异常情况

在编写ap测试用例时,不仅要覆盖正常流程,还要特别关注边界条件和异常情况。这些场景往往是缺陷的高发区,也是用户体验的关键点。通过全面考虑各种可能的输入和操作,可以提高测试的深度和广度,发现潜在的问题。

以下是一些需要重点关注的方面:

1. 输入值的边界(最大值、最小值、临界值)
2. 非法输入和特殊字符处理
3. 并发操作和负载情况
4. 网络中断、数据丢失等异常情况
5. 不同设备和浏览器的兼容性

通过系统性地设计这些测试场景,可以大大提高ap测试用例的质量和覆盖率,从而提升软件的稳定性和可靠性。

 

技巧四:利用自动化工具提高效率

随着软件规模的不断扩大和迭代速度的加快,手动执行所有ap测试用例变得越来越困难。这时,引入自动化测试工具可以显著提高测试效率和覆盖率。自动化测试不仅可以快速执行大量重复性的测试用例,还能够在持续集成环境中实现频繁的回归测试。

在选择和使用自动化测试工具时,可以考虑以下几点:

1. 选择适合项目技术栈的工具
2. 优先自动化稳定且重复执行的测试用例
3. 设计模块化和可维护的自动化脚本
4. 结合持续集成工具,实现自动化测试的持续执行
5. 定期review和优化自动化测试套件

对于需要高效管理测试用例和自动化测试的团队,可以考虑使用ONES 研发管理平台。该平台提供了全面的测试管理功能,可以帮助团队更好地组织和执行ap测试用例,提高测试效率和质量。

 

技巧五:持续优化和更新测试用例

ap测试用例不是一成不变的,它们需要随着软件的迭代和用户需求的变化而不断更新和优化。定期回顾和调整测试用例可以确保它们始终与当前的产品功能和质量要求保持一致。

以下是一些持续优化测试用例的方法:

1. 定期审查测试用例的有效性和覆盖率
2. 根据缺陷报告和用户反馈添加新的测试场景
3. 删除或合并重复或过时的测试用例
4. 优化测试步骤,提高执行效率
5. 收集和分析测试数据,识别改进机会

通过持续优化,可以确保ap测试用例始终保持高质量和高效率,为软件质量提供长期保障。

ap测试用例 

结语:提升软件质量的关键

编写高效的ap测试用例是提升软件质量的关键环节。通过明确测试目标、设计详细步骤、关注边界条件、利用自动化工具以及持续优化,可以显著提高测试的效果和效率。在实践中,团队应该根据项目特点和实际需求,灵活运用这些技巧,不断改进测试流程和方法。

记住,高质量的ap测试用例不仅能够帮助发现和修复缺陷,还能够提高团队的协作效率,最终为用户交付更加稳定、可靠的软件产品。让我们共同努力,通过精心设计和执行ap测试用例,不断提升软件质量,为用户创造更好的使用体验。